How to fill out Guidelines for the use of laboratory journals at the University of Oslo (UiO)
01
Obtain a laboratory journal from the designated source at UiO.
02
Clearly label each page with the date and your name.
03
Write down all experiments conducted, including the hypothesis, methods, and results.
04
Use permanent ink to ensure legibility and durability of entries.
05
Include clear diagrams, charts, or images where applicable.
06
Document any deviations from standard procedures.
07
Sign and date each page to verify the authenticity of the entries.
08
Ensure that all entries are made in real-time, documenting findings as they occur.
09
Review and summarize the entries regularly to maintain clarity and organization.

What is Guidelines for the use of laboratory journals at the University of Oslo (UiO)?
The Guidelines for the use of laboratory journals at the University of Oslo (UiO) provide a standardized framework for documenting scientific research, experiments, and observations conducted within laboratory settings, ensuring accuracy, accountability, and reproducibility of research data.
Who is required to file Guidelines for the use of laboratory journals at the University of Oslo (UiO)?
All researchers, students, and personnel involved in laboratory work at the University of Oslo (UiO) are required to adhere to the Guidelines for the use of laboratory journals.
How to fill out Guidelines for the use of laboratory journals at the University of Oslo (UiO)?
To fill out the Guidelines for the use of laboratory journals, individuals should record all relevant information systematically, ensuring that each entry is dated, clear, concise, and includes details such as experimental procedures, observations, results, and any deviations from planned methodologies.
What is the purpose of Guidelines for the use of laboratory journals at the University of Oslo (UiO)?
The purpose of the Guidelines for the use of laboratory journals is to promote best practices in research documentation, facilitate the responsible management of scientific data, and uphold the integrity and credibility of research conducted at the University of Oslo (UiO).
What information must be reported on Guidelines for the use of laboratory journals at the University of Oslo (UiO)?
Information that must be reported includes the date of the experiment, title of the project, objectives, detailed methodology, any observations made, results obtained, and reflections on the outcomes, as well as any alterations to the original plan.
